
Asian Football Confederation (AFC)
The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) is the governing body for soccer in Asia, overseeing national teams, club competitions, and development programs across the continent. It ensures the rules are followed and organizes major tournaments like the AFC Asian Cup and qualifiers for the FIFA World Cup. The AFC also promotes growth and professionalism in Asian football, working with member associations to improve standards, infrastructure, and youth development. As one of FIFA's six continental confederations, the AFC plays a key role in shaping the sport's future in Asia.
